A developmental map

The Three Stages of Tantric Body De-armouring

The Three Stages are a simple way of understanding how Tantric Body De-armouring may unfold over time. It begins with non-genital body de-armouring, may then deepen through Sexual Restoration into the pelvis and genitals, and can later move towards Capacity Expansion, where pleasure is used purposefully to develop what matters to the participant. This is a guide rather than a rigid ladder. The work can slow down, pause or return to an earlier stage whenever that is more helpful.

01

Integral Body De‑armouring

Develops foundational capacities such as Somatic Awareness, communication, agency, boundary recognition, regulation and participant-led body de-armouring.

02

Sexual Restoration

Works with physical, emotional and sexual armouring and supports greater access to healthy sexual sensation, responsiveness, confidence and expression.

03

Capacity Expansion

Intentionally develops participant-selected capacities related to desire, arousal, pleasure, orgasmic experience, sexual skills, presence, regulation and conscious choice.

Not everyone will need or want to explore all three stages. The pace and direction are shaped around the individual, their readiness, their goals and what feels right for them.

How the work is practised

The Four Core Principles

These principles guide every Integral Body De-armouring and Tantric Body De-armouring session. Throughout the training they shape how you give, receive, observe and communicate, and they continue to guide how sessions unfold and how professional decisions are made in practice.

01

The Optimal Challenge Zone

Practitioner and participant work collaboratively within a participant-specific level of meaningful activation while awareness, communication, choice and capacity for integration remain available.

02

The Progressive Approach

The work unfolds gradually according to readiness. It may move forward, slow down or return to earlier foundations depending on what the participant needs.

03

The Collaborative Process

We call the person receiving a session the participant, rather than the client, to reflect their active role in the experience. They remain involved in feeling, communicating, choosing and guiding what is acceptable, while professional judgement never takes authority away from them.

04

The Activation–Integration Cycle

Active experiences are balanced with breathing, settling, reflection and integration. Change develops through the rhythm between activation and integration.

Choice, sexuality and professional scope

Four chapters to read before registering

These chapters explain the intimate practices, choices and professional responsibilities you need to understand before registering.

01Sexuality, genital de-armouring and Purposeful PleasureSexuality is explicit in the curriculum and is approached with maturity, clarity and respect.

Sexuality is an explicit part of this practitioner training. Depending on the week, practices may include pelvic, yoni, lingam and prostate de-armouring, together with Purposeful Pleasure and participant-selected capacity development.

During Sexual Restoration, genital de-armouring remains oriented towards softening armouring and supporting access to sensation and responsiveness. During Capacity Expansion, pleasure may be used intentionally through Purposeful Pleasure.

The purpose of a session is shaped by the participant’s goals and the developmental orientation of the work, not simply by the area of the body involved.

02Your choice remains yoursPersonal participation and professional competency are not assumed to be identical.

Body, pelvic, genital and pleasure-oriented practices are possibilities within the training, not compulsory personal experiences or measures of progress. Learning may involve giving, receiving, observing, adapting, pausing or declining.

Consent is specific to each practice and remains reversible. Consent to one form of touch does not imply consent to another, and you may change your mind at any time.

Professional learning and certification requirements will be explained clearly, while your authority over your own participation remains intact.

03Progressive Informed ConsentAwareness or interest is not consent; specific consent remains reversible throughout.

Significant practices are introduced in advance so that participants have time to understand what may occur, ask questions and consider their boundaries and relevant personal agreements.

Information includes the purpose and nature of a practice, possible responses and after-effects, relevant limitations, available options and genuine alternatives, including postponing or declining.

Interest does not equal consent, and willingness alone does not establish readiness. Progression also depends on capacity and appropriate Professional Judgement.

04Trauma-informed practice and professional scopeTantric Body De-armouring is trauma-informed, but it is not trauma therapy.

Practitioners learn to recognise when trauma-related responses may be present, adapt sessions sensitively and remain attentive to capacity without deliberately overwhelming participants.

They do not diagnose trauma or present the modality as trauma treatment. The training also develops awareness of professional scope and when another qualified form of support may be needed.

Knowing how to proceed with care, when to pause and when to refer is part of professional competence.
